Default Oil Catch Can

I've seen the mounting location for most catch cans in the S2000 and quite frankly I don't like the idea of ditching the cruise control....where can the oil catch can be mounted...and of course i'd love some pics...thanks in advance

I fitted J's... It replaces the stock rad. res. and fits neatly on the side.

Its divided in two, half for rad. res. and half oil catch tank.

Clever.
